Bank of Ceylon’s (BOCs) Ran Kekulu Children’s Savings hosted a 02-day programme at Sanctuary House for 110 disadvantaged children from Pitipana on the 16th and 17th of September. The children aged from 06 to 12 spent both days engaging in fun activities and learning good citizen values.
